For years my stock wheel covers ticked louder and louder. Tightening the teeth on them did little good. So I decided to go another route. I went to my local hub cap dealer to see if I could find any of the 1979 poverty caps. They had three and they were in bad condition. Looked like they were aluminum and had turned white with age and had many dents. I found some older Buick small caps that looked really good and bought them. I think they were used from the 1960's through the early 1970's and were much better looking than the 1979 small caps. The original black wheel paint was thin so I had to paint the wheels. I went to Home Depot to see what I could get. I decided on Valspar Satin Royal Gernet which would look OK with the Light Yellow and Dark Gold color combo on the car. But for some reason there was something missing. I went on eBay and found a set of new chrome wide wheel trim rings and they did the trick. Everyone seems to think that combination looks real good now. The car is basically stock except for the new caps, trim rings and wheel color.
